Call of Duty: Mobile Developer Reached $ 10 Billion in 2020 Revenue

Tencent subsidiary TiMi Studios had sales of $ 10 billion in 2020, two anonymous sources tell Reuters. The developer mainly makes smartphone and Switch games, such as Honor of Kings, Arena of Valor and Call of Duty: Mobile.

Its ten billion dollar revenue makes TiMi Studios the largest game developer worldwide, Reuters writes . Tencent does not provide figures for separate game studios, but said it had a total online gaming turnover of $ 29.79 billion in 2020. TiMi Studios accounts for 40 percent of Tencent’s online gaming revenue, according to the two sources.

In addition to TiMi Studios, Tencent has more gaming studios, such as Lightspeed & Quantum. This studio is responsible for PUBG Mobile and generated 29 percent of Tencent’s gaming revenue. Tencent wants to continue to grow with the studios, mainly outside of China. Ultimately, half of Tencent’s gaming revenue must come from outside China. In the last quarter of 2019 this was still 23 percent.

In order to be able to grow further, Tencent is building development studios outside of China. The company is now building two studios in Los Angeles, both for TiMi and Lightspeed & Quantum. TiMi also plans to build a major AAA game for PCs, PlayStation 5, Xbox Series consoles and the Nintendo Switch, inspired by the Ready Player One virtual community.
